随笔分类 - 【语言】C#语言
C#基本语法,C#面向对象功能,C#高级编程主题
Assembly.Load(path).CreateInstance 反射出错解决办法
摘要:最近采用工厂模式反射DAL层出现一些问题,所以自己想写一下自己认为标准解决的思路和解决方法以备后用。 1.这是项目结构 2.这是DALFactory 反射代码 #region 创建对象(不使用缓存) /// <summary> /// 创建对象(不使用缓存) /// </summary> /// <
阅读全文
C#运算除法和求整
摘要:在C#与法中,“/”除后所得的值的类型,跟他的除数和被除数的类型有关。如: int a=4; int b=5; float c=a/b ; 则结果为0(因为会先进行int的除法操作,得出结果0,再将结果转为float 0;); 总之,得出的数都是整形的,最终发现原来除后所得的值的类型,跟他的除数和被
阅读全文
数据类型转换的三种方式 Convert,parse和TryParse的解析
摘要:以Int类型为例,具体说明Convert.ToInt32(object value),int.Parse(object value)和int.TryParse(string s,out int result)的用法 一.int.Parse int.Parse的底层实现原理(可以直接忽略,不需深究)
阅读全文
去除DataTable重复数据的三种方法
摘要:业务需求 最近做一个把源数据库的数据批次导出到目标数据库。源数据库是采集程序采集而来的原始数据库,所以需要对其进行一些处理(过滤一些为空,长度太短或太长,非法字符,重复数据)然后在进行入库。 其中要避免目标库插入重复数据。这重复数据可能是源数据库本身就有重复数据,还有就是已经插入避免重复插入。 过滤
阅读全文
C#类和成员的修饰符
摘要:C#中public、private、protected、internal、protected internal & (2010-09-22 13:33:45)转载 标签: 杂谈 分类: C#在C#语言中,共有五种访问修饰符:public、private、protected、internal、prot...
阅读全文
C#数据类型常见问题
摘要:1.C#如何判断object类型是相等的?这里有两个关键的式子,s==t和s.Equals(t),下面我们来逐一分析对于s==t,系统会调用object.Equals( object, object )这个静态方法:public static bool Equals(object objA, obj...
阅读全文
浙公网安备 33010602011771号